Marc-Andre Fleury has 'a lot of time' for trade talks with Blackhawks

The 18-24-7 Chicago Blackhawks began Wednesday seventh in the Central Division standings and will likely look to acquire future assets before the March 21 trade deadline. Enter veteran goalie Marc-Andre Fleury, who was traded to the Blackhawks last summer after spending the previous four seasons with the Vegas Golden Knights and who is playing out the final campaign of his contract. 

Per Tracey Myers of the NHL's website, Fleury said Wednesday he believes his agent has spoken with the Blackhawks about the upcoming trade deadline but added he has not yet "personally" had any discussions with club officials. 

"No, not much to add to that," the 37-year-old continued. "I'm sure we will, right? But the deadline's still weeks away, a month away. Still got a lot of time."

Fleury won the Stanley Cup on three occasions with the Pittsburgh Penguins and was then claimed by Vegas in the 2017 NHL Expansion Draft. Despite his history with the Golden Knights and a team need at the position, Vegas general manager Kelly McCrimmon made it clear on Tuesday a reunion between the goaltender and club was "not going to happen." 

Meanwhile, Fleury admitted he "would love a chance to win" if he's shopped before the deadline and that he wants to play at least one more season. The future Hall of Famer is 16-17-3 with a 2.88 goals-against average and .910 save percentage across 36 games in 2021-22 after winning the Vezina Trophy awarded to the league's best goalie for the prior season.
